Webb21 sep. 2024 · As your baby nurses, the low-fat foremilk slowly changes over to high-fat, high-calorie breast milk called hindmilk. 1 Then, when your baby stops breastfeeding on the first side and you switch to the other breast, your baby once again starts drinking foremilk. Webb6 juli 2024 · Paced bottle-feeding is a method of bottle-feeding that purposefully slows the flow of milk or formula into the bottle nipple and your baby’s mouth. That gives your baby more control over the pace of her meal — and how much she wants to eat.

WebbBreasts can become fuller after breastfeeding due to several factors. During pregnancy, the body prepares for lactation by increasing the size and number of milk-producing glands in the breast, causing them to enlarge. As the baby breastfeeds, the breasts continue to produce milk, and the milk ducts expand, causing the breasts to feel fuller ...
